What's in the DGN map of Bhutan

44,787 buildings (683 residential, 197 commercial, 34 industrial, 20 religious), 25,075.9 km of roads, 5,077 points of interest, 100 landmarks.

The area covers 37,576 km², with about 1 buildings per km².

Mostly unclassified roads 10,879.1 km, tertiary roads 4,783.7 km, residential streets 3,262.0 km.

The map marks 35 parks and 858 water bodies.

Key amenities: schools — 359, hospitals — 316, convenience stores — 646.

Public transport: 369 bus stops, 3 tram stops, 11 rail stations.

Main streets: Gelephu - Trongsa Highway, Samdrup Jongkhar - Trashigang Highway, Sarpang - Wangdue Highway, Chuzom-Haa Highway, Thimphu to Phuentsholing Highway
